5724  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Re: Will China Accept Bitcoin As A Currency? on: January 30, 2020, 10:14:39 AM
China has banned cryptocurrencies and Bitcoin since 2017, and until now they continue the ban. I don't think they will accept cryptocurrency and bitcoin because it will affect their economy, until now they only accept blockchain and are studying it to apply to their banking system.

This ban can only be lifted if bitcoin is recognized as a world currency by all countries. Or even not all, but the most economically developed countries. Then the Chinese government will be forced to recognize bitcoin in order not to stay away from the world economy.

5736  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Re: Crypt is now legal in Ukraine on: January 27, 2020, 08:23:19 AM
One of the first who saw the attractiveness of the Ukrainian market was the Binance exchange, which opened its office and account in the Ukrainian Bank IBOX BANK on January 16, 2020. This may indicate that Binance is going to pay taxes from operations with cryptocurrencies.

Hmm, I have not heard about this. In general, I see how Binance is serious about a partnership with institutions of the CIS countries. This is curious, apparently CZ wants to be the first in these regions

In addition, Binance added the Ukrainian hryvnia (UAH) to its cryptocurrency platform. However, this did not happen now, but in November of last year. Opening a Bank account is the next stage in the development of the Binance exchange in Ukraine.

5737  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Re: I lost all my bitcoin on: January 26, 2020, 05:29:34 PM
let me guess, surely you do leverage trading, leverage trading can indeed maximize profit, but the risk is also very big, very not recommended especially for beginners, in this forum there are many who trade bitcoin but don't lose all bitcoin, so far my bitcoin is still okay, because I trade normally without leverage.

Having no experience in margin trading, beginners tend to get as much profit as possible. And as a rule, the maximum leverage is chosen instead of the minimum risk. This is exactly the case when you can lose your entire Deposit if you do not close the transaction in time.
